NAME

       GENLIB_SAVE_PHSC - save a layout on disk

SYNOPSYS

       #include <genlib.h>
       void GENLIB_SAVE_PHSC();

DESCRIPTION

       SAVE_PHSC  saves  the  current  working  figure  previously definded by a DEF_PHFIG or DEF_PHSC call, and
       performs a DEF_AB(0L, 0L, 0L, 0L) just before saving the figure, in order to give it the appropriate size
       for standard cell blocks.  SAVE_PHSC uses environment variables to choose the file format and the path to
       the file.
       No check is made to see if a file with the same name already  exists  on  disk,  so  be  careful  not  to
       overwrite some precious data.

ERROR

       "GENLIB_SAVE_PHSC impossible : missing GENLIB_DEF_PHFIG"
              No  figure has been yet specified by a call to DEF_PHFIG or DEF_PHSC. So it isn't possible to save
              anything. you must call DEF_PHFIG before any other layout action.

EXAMPLE

       #include <genlib.h>
       main()
       {
            /∗ Create a physical figure to work on ∗/
            GENLIB_DEF_PHSC("cell");
            /∗ Place an instance ∗/
            GENLIB_SC_PLACE("finst", NOSYM,0L,0L);
            /∗ Save all that on disk ∗/
            GENLIB_SAVE_PHSC();
       }
